Why Dennistoun Layout Matters for Your Move
Dennistoun has specific access conditions that affect how every removal is planned.
Our drivers know these streets and plan accordingly before the van arrives.
Duke Street is the main arterial road running east to west through the area.
It carries heavy bus traffic from First Bus routes 18 and 18A, and during peak hours parking space for a large removal van is limited. We recommend arriving before 8am or after 7pm for Duke Street addresses.
We can also apply for a short-stay parking dispensation through Glasgow City Council if you give us 48 hours notice.
Alexandra Parade is wider and more forgiving for large vehicles.
Properties on the parade-facing side tend to have lower floors and direct pavement access, which speeds up load times considerably.
The tenement properties on Whitehill Street and Ark Lane present the typical Glasgow close access challenge.
Stairwells in these closes are often under 1.8 metres wide. Our team carries furniture dismantling tools on every van. We can break down beds, wardrobes, and sofas on-site and reassemble at your new address.
Parking on Onslow Drive and the residential streets off Alexandra Parade is easier.
Most of these streets are uncontrolled and allow bay parking. However, if a neighbour's car is blocking the obvious loading spot, our driver will knock and ask to move. We do not push furniture past obstacles.
For flats above the second floor, we assess lift availability before the job starts.
Many Dennistoun tenements have no lift. Our team is trained and equipped for stair carries up to five floors.

Here are five practical steps that experienced movers in G31 follow.
Both roads have restricted stopping zones during bus hours. A parking suspension costs around £40 through Glasgow City Council and takes 5 working days to process. Book it the moment you confirm your moving date.
Dennistoun tenement closes are often narrower than they look. Measure your largest items, including the diagonal of your mattress, against the stairwell width. A standard king-size mattress is 150cm wide. Most closes in G31 are 90-100cm across. Vertical carry or dismantling is usually the answer.
In a shared close, other residents need to leave the stairwell clear. Boxes left on landings slow every carry and raise the risk of damage. A note through the door 48 hours before moving day keeps things moving smoothly.
Giant Van provides live van tracking through our app once the driver departs. Share the link with family or a letting agent waiting at your new address. You will not need to call for updates.
When boxes are labelled by room, our team places them directly without asking. This cuts 20-30 minutes from a standard Dennistoun two-bedroom move and reduces box shuffling at the other end.

Dennistoun: When to Book Your Move
Here is what we see in G31 every week.
If you want a Saturday slot, book at least 10 days in advance. We limit Saturday bookings to protect quality. Late Saturday afternoon availability is often the last to go, not the first.
Tenancy changeovers in Glasgow almost always fall on a Friday or a Monday. If you have flexibility, Monday morning is the single best combination of availability and pricing in Dennistoun.
Most rental agreements in G31 end on the last day of the month. The 28th, 29th, 30th, and 31st of any month are the most congested dates in our calendar for East End Glasgow moves.
If you can move on a Wednesday, you will have your pick of time slots and a dedicated team without the Saturday rush.
If your timeline is flexible, January and February moves in Dennistoun carry the best availability. The one exception is the two weeks around Christmas, when demand spikes from people moving between the holidays.

Can you move furniture up tenement stairs in Dennistoun?
Yes. Our teams carry stair-climbing trolleys and furniture dismantling tools on every van. Dennistoun tenement closes in G31 are typically 90-100cm wide. We assess your close before moving day and bring the right equipment. Beds, wardrobes, and large sofas can be dismantled, carried, and reassembled at your new address.
How far in advance should I book a removal in Dennistoun?
For weekday moves, 3 to 5 days notice is usually sufficient. Saturday slots and end-of-month dates in G31 fill 10 to 14 days in advance. If your moving date is at the end of the month or on a Saturday, book as early as possible. Same-day bookings are accepted subject to daily availability.
Is parking available for removal vans on Duke Street?
Duke Street has restricted stopping zones during peak bus hours. We recommend booking a parking suspension through Glasgow City Council at least 5 working days before your move. The suspension costs around £40 and reserves a loading bay outside your property. We can advise on the application process when you book with us.
